WHAT WE ARE SEEKING
We have assignments available to help our insurance carrier clients in Actuary or Associate Actuary positions. Responsibilities include:
- Perform pricing studies to evaluate the profitability of company’s insurance products. Perform competitor analysis to maintain awareness of pricing and product developments in the marketplace. Perform trend analysis to understand changes in the frequency and severity of insurance claims.
- Analyze rating variables and recommend pricing changes.
- Participate in various processes such as rate reviews, modeling projects, budgets, price monitoring, etc.
- Assist in the assessment of experience, source of earnings analysis, reserve adequacy, and forward-looking drivers to develop reserve assumptions and recommendations.
- Aid in the development of rating methodologies concerning both existing and new company products.
- Possess ability to extract and manipulate data in relational databases, SAS, SQL, R, or Python preferred.
- Strong experience using statistical techniques to build predictive models addressing underwriting or claim issues.
- ACAS or FCAS designation preferred but not required.
TO BECOME A WORK-AT-HOME VINTAGE EXPERT, WE REQUIRE
- 25 years of full-time work experience
- 10 most current years of actuarial insurance experience
- Bachelor’s degree in actuarial science, mathematics, economics, statistics, or related major
